| Month | Bangkok, Thailand High | Bangkok, Thailand Rain | Phuket, Thailand High | Phuket, Thailand Rain |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Jan | 90°F | 5mm | 90°F | 30mm |
| Feb | 93°F | 10mm | 91°F | 35mm |
| Mar | 95°F | 30mm | 91°F | 70mm |
| Apr | 97°F | 60mm | 91°F | 120mm |
| May | 93°F | 150mm | 90°F | 250mm |
| Jun | 91°F | 150mm | 88°F | 280mm |
| Jul | 90°F | 160mm | 88°F | 300mm |
| Aug | 88°F | 170mm | 88°F | 320mm |
| Sep | 88°F | 200mm | 88°F | 300mm |
| Oct | 88°F | 120mm | 88°F | 240mm |
| Nov | 88°F | 50mm | 88°F | 120mm |
| Dec | 88°F | 10mm | 90°F | 50mm |
The best time to visit Bangkok is from November to February when temperatures are cooler and rainfall is minimal, perfect for exploring. For Phuket, the dry season from November to March offers brilliant sunshine and calm seas, ideal for beach activities.
